Q. What do you understand by Herbarium ethics?
You should also know that herbaria provide us with policy statements including such information as 1) filing arrangements, 2) reshelving, 3) loan procedures, 4) annotation lebels and 5) use of library collections. We should strictly adhere to the policy statements. If specimens are dry and fragile, mount them on paper that is flexible and keep these sheets flat. Lift these folders one at a time and avoid placing of heavy objects like elbows, books, coffee cups etc. on specimens. Use long armed microscope while studying specimens and avoid bending the sheet. If specimens are damaged keep them aside and inform curator. Do not dissect or remove flowers and fruits from the specimens, as they form the important organs of specimens and specimens are easily identified.
